AD8330ARQZ-R7: A High-Performance Variable Gain Amplifier for Precision Applications

The AD8330ARQZ-R7 is a variable gain amplifier (VGA) from Analog Devices, designed for applications requiring high precision, low noise, and wide bandwidth. This monolithic IC integrates a fully differential amplifier with a decibel-linear gain control, making it ideal for medical imaging, communications, and test equipment.

Key Features of the AD8330ARQZ-R7

1. Wide Gain Range: The AD8330ARQZ-R7 offers a gain range of 0 dB to 50 dB, providing flexibility in signal conditioning.

2. Low Noise Performance: With a noise figure of just 4.5 dB, this VGA ensures minimal signal degradation.

3. High Bandwidth: The device supports a bandwidth of 150 MHz, making it suitable for high-frequency applications.

4. Differential Inputs/Outputs: The fully differential architecture reduces common-mode noise, enhancing signal integrity.

5. Single-Supply Operation: The AD8330ARQZ-R7 operates on a single 5V supply, simplifying system design.

Applications of the AD8330ARQZ-R7

1. Medical Imaging Systems

The low noise and high gain accuracy of the AD8330ARQZ-R7 make it ideal for ultrasound and MRI systems, where signal clarity is critical.

2. Wireless Communication

In RF transceivers, the AD8330ARQZ-R7 helps maintain signal strength across varying distances, ensuring reliable data transmission.

3. Test & Measurement Equipment

The wide bandwidth and precise gain control of this VGA are essential for oscilloscopes and spectrum analyzers.

Design Considerations

- Impedance Matching: Ensure proper termination for optimal performance.

- Power Supply Decoupling: Use low-ESR capacitors to minimize noise.

- Thermal Management: The AD8330ARQZ-R7 has a thermal resistance of 110°C/W, so adequate heat dissipation is necessary.
